    I'm very close to quit playing the game. What made the Countdown start:

    The general Minimum:

    1. Lack of Teamplay
    - most guys driving by, not even giving a ride, no matter how often you scream for
    - Ego Squads, only caring for themselves, if even that
    - Medics seem to prefer reviving for more XP instead of healing
    - no marking of enemies
    - no communication, or trashtalk in squadleader-chat so noone reads anymore

    2. Tactics
    - people waiting in safe room calling it defending instead of going for the enemy's spawn-sources
    - Lemming-behaviour: all look in 1 direction. No securing/attacking back or flanks
    - goin straight for base, ignoring outposts (may work sometimes, but often looks like luck)
    - no priorities. saving a sunderer is worth sacrificing 1 respawn, most seem to see that different.
    And please don't camp there if this is a spawning one. Don't make it a goal for the enemy.

    3. Strategy
    - so often seen: all go for crown, we lose many territories - record recognized by me: 11
    - zerging = boring (if it's the main strategy)
    - preferring xp-bases instead of those who give the faction advantages on map
